Carrabba's Italian Grill Selects VeriFone's Secure ON THE SPOT Vx 670 Payment System

By Niladri Sekhar Nath, TMCnet Contributing Editor

 
Carrabba's Italian Grill has opted for the ON THE SPOT payment system from VeriFone and will be using the company's point-of-service payment solution to enhance operation of its growing carside carryout business, one of the restaurant industry's fastest-growing segments



 
The complete deployment is scheduled for early summer with multiple devices in each of its 236 locations nationwide, integrated with its existing in-store restaurant management system.
 
"Providing fast, efficient and secure transactions is a key part of good customer service and a pleasant dining experience," said Bill Allen, chief executive officer of OSI. "No matter how or where customers place or pick up their orders, we are committed to making it convenient and secure so they are free to enjoy the quality of the food."
 
Servers wear VeriFone's wireless ON THE SPOT device on their belts as they deliver orders; then, patrons swipe their own credit cards on the device to pay for their meals. The system dramatically speeds up the entire payment process for servers and customers.
 
"In an increasingly competitive food service environment, Carrabba's demonstrates how restaurants are using ON THE SPOT to improve customer service and profitability," said Jeff Dumbrell, senior vice president, VeriFone North America. "Consumers will appreciate the enhanced security and faster service they receive when dining at Carrabba's."
 
ON THE SPOT has two main platforms - the Vx 670 for at-the-table, carside or point-of-delivery payment for full-service family, casual and fine dining restaurants; and the QX720 for use at drive-thru windows. The payment system also uses special encryption and other security features to protect all financial data transacted over a restaurant's Wi-Fi network, providing protection from credit card fraud, which the Federal Trade Commission says is the most common form of identity theft.
